Strategy 2024

Análise de expansão — 7 zonas, 11 518 estabelecimentos HoReCa mapeados. Dados DIG-IN, Junho 2026.

Estabelecimentos Analisados
11.5K+
7 zonas cobertasLisboa, Cascais, Loures, Odivelas
Saturação Média — Burger + Asian
5.1/10
Limiar favorável para entrada diferenciada
Zonas com Gap Significativo
4 zonas
Score ≥ 70oportunidade alta ou muito alta

Mapa de Oportunidade — Grande Lisboa

Score altoScore baixo

A carregar mapa...

Top 3 Zonas Recomendadas

1. Arroios

88 pts

Rating 4.5 — o mais elevado de Lisboa

Baixa saturação (6.6%), perfil urbano food-curious, zona em forte valorização. 437 estabelecimentos, 8 burger restaurants, 21 asian.


2. Parque das Nações

79 pts

Hub corporativo com 50K+ trabalhadores diários

Saturação asiática elevada (8.5%) mas sem conceito burger-asian fusion. Alta densidade de escritórios garante procura de almoço sólida.


3. Estrela

84 pts

Rating 4.5 e menor saturação burger de Lisboa

316 estabelecimentos, apenas 6 burger restaurants. Perfil de cliente premium consolidado. Zona residencial de alto rendimento.

Fonte: DIG-IN — 11.518 estabelecimentos HoReCa analisados nas zonas cobertas. Junho 2026.

Market Gap Score por Zona

Arroios
Rating 4.5 · Sat. 6.6%88
Estrela
Rating 4.5 · Sat. 5.1%84
Parque das Nações
Rating 4.3 · Sat. 8.5%79
Cascais
Rating 4.4 · Sat. 4.6%74
Oeiras
Rating 4.3 · Sat. 5.9%72
Odivelas
Rating 4.3 · Sat. 4.2%65
Loures
Rating 4.3 · Sat. 3.2%62

Score 0–100. Pondera saturação competitiva, rating médio e massa crítica. Metodologia disponível no Executive Dashboard.

Metodologia

O score de oportunidade é calculado com base em três variáveis extraídas da base DIG-IN:

1

Saturação competitiva

% de estabelecimentos burger+asian sobre o total da zona. Menor = mais espaço para entrar.

2

Rating médio

Qualidade percebida dos estabelecimentos existentes. Maior = mercado mais exigente e receptivo a qualidade.

3

Massa crítica

Volume total de estabelecimentos como proxy de densidade urbana e tráfego pedonal.

Score = (100 − sat×0.8)×0.4 + (rating−4.0)×60 + min(total/20, 20)